iT邦幫忙

鐵人檔案

2021 iThome 鐵人賽
回列表
自我挑戰組

來寫看看app好了! Swift探索之旅 系列

突然有天覺得寫swift可能可以很有趣。
美感極差的後端工程師到底能不能從零開始順利的開發app呢(๑•́ ₃ •̀๑)

鐵人鍊成 | 共 30 篇文章 | 2 人訂閱 訂閱系列文 RSS系列文 團隊Outcome First 2.0
DAY 1

Day#01 合抱之木生於毫末

前言 所謂工程師就是,想到一個點子之後一直囤著、欠了一屁股技術債、init一堆新的side project卻不把任何一個做完。不知怎麼的天時地利人和:剛好最近比...

2021-09-16 ‧ 由 YH 分享
DAY 2

Day#02 Swift 101

前言 就小女子淺見,現在iOS開發有幾個選項: React Native Flutter Swift Objective-C React Native &a...

2021-09-17 ‧ 由 YH 分享
DAY 3

Day#03 初始專案

前言 如同第一天所說,基本語法的練習實在是太無聊了。不如就馬上來實作,從做中學吧₍₍ ◝(●˙꒳˙●)◜ ₎₎ 學習資源 To-do list應該就是任何應用程...

2021-09-18 ‧ 由 YH 分享
DAY 4

Day#04 TableView

前言 承接昨天的內容,今天來加上viewDidLoad中的邏輯內容{ @•̀ꈊ•́@ } 學習資源 這篇參考的資源與前篇相同,還新增了 :arrow_down:...

2021-09-19 ‧ 由 YH 分享
DAY 5

Day#05 Storyboard

前言 今天的東西比較少程式,不過就是UIvs方法拉來拉去做連結,所以我盡量截圖讓開發過程能被描述的更具體。 Storyboard vs. SwiftUI sto...

2021-09-20 ‧ 由 YH 分享
DAY 6

Day#06 新增

前言 昨天已經在storyboard上將tableView連結上程式中的table,不過並沒有解釋到比較仔細原理的部分。今天回歸到controller程式面,因...

2021-09-21 ‧ 由 YH 分享
DAY 7

Day#07 新增(2)

前言 接續著前一天沒做完的新增功能,今天繼續接著做~邊做也一邊介紹用到的方法與程式碼。 Storyboard 我們再次回到storyboard,從畫面右上角的選...

2021-09-22 ‧ 由 YH 分享
DAY 8

Day#08 查看、刪除

前言 今天的內容有些跟前幾天的類似,就當作是刻意練習吧。 EntryViewController 進入新的頁面之後,幫昨天做好的元件新增一些功能。 viewDi...

2021-09-23 ‧ 由 YH 分享
DAY 9

Day#09 使用者體驗

前言 雖說我決定先把前一份專案就這樣放著,開始著手新的練習,但提到是否能提升app本身的價值與使用流暢度,還是想貼上一些最近看到、有趣的內容。 好看的畫面 好看...

2021-09-24 ‧ 由 YH 分享
DAY 10

Day#10 初始專案...again (+版本控制)

前言 原本的想法其實是希望可以寫一個類似交友軟體的app,但中途卡關,也覺得學得不夠扎實,所以先寫了一個小小的to-do list當作起步。現在可能懂的比較多一...

2021-09-25 ‧ 由 YH 分享